Westbound Buses F and FM momentarily halt service on the western side of the primary terminal
Due to ongoing construction work at the intersection of Dornheimer Weg/Michaelisstraße from August 4th to 15th, there will be changes in the bus routes for lines F and FM in Darmstadt-Nord.
The "Rodensteinweg/Altes Schalthaus" stop cannot be served during this period, and the "Cologne Street" stop will not be served in the opposite direction before 07:30 and after 21:00. As an alternative, buses F and FM will stop on the west side of the main station under the bridge.
In the opposite direction, buses will first stop at the main station before the Kinopolis in Goebelstraße. Passengers are advised to remain on the bus at the "Haasstraße" end stop and get off at the "Cologne Street" stop on their return journey towards Oberwaldhaus, Messel, or Urberach. The Cologne Street bus stop is omitted entirely in the direction of Haas Street due to the construction work.
The "Moldenhauerweg" stop has been moved to Dornheimer Weg at house number 40, and the "Im Harras" stop will be temporarily located before the entrance to the Starkenburg-Kaserne.
The schedule for bus lines F and FM, which pass through Darmstadt-Nord, has been altered due to construction work. After the construction work, the buses will stop again on the main side of the main station.
